当前位置 主页 > 技术大全 >

    Linux Realm:掌握系统管理的密钥
    linux realm

    栏目:技术大全 时间:2024-12-18 11:04



    探索Linux Realm:掌握数字世界的钥匙 在当今这个数字化时代,操作系统作为连接硬件与软件的桥梁,其重要性不言而喻

        在众多操作系统中,Linux以其开源、稳定、高效和安全性著称,成为了服务器、云计算、物联网以及开发领域的首选平台

        本文将深入探索Linux Realm(领域),揭示其为何能够成为数字世界的基石,并探讨如何在这一领域内精进技能,把握未来技术趋势

         一、Linux Realm的起源与哲学 Linux的诞生,源自一位芬兰赫尔辛基大学学生的个人兴趣——林纳斯·托瓦兹(Linus Torvalds)在1991年发布了Linux内核的初始版本

        不同于当时流行的商业操作系统,Linux从一开始就秉持着开源(Open Source)的精神,意味着任何人都可以免费获取、修改和分发其源代码

        这种开放性和透明度,不仅促进了技术创新,也构建了一个强大的社区支持体系,为Linux的快速发展奠定了坚实的基础

         Linux的哲学核心在于“简单直接”(Keep It Simple, Stupid, KISS)和“每个程序只做一件事”(Do One Thing Well)

        这种设计理念使得Linux系统架构清晰、模块化强,易于维护和扩展

        同时,Linux社区鼓励用户根据自己的需求定制系统,这种灵活性是其他封闭系统难以比拟的

         二、Linux Realm的技术优势 1.稳定性与安全性:Linux内核经过数十年的不断优化和测试,其稳定性在业界有口皆碑

        相较于某些商业操作系统频繁的安全漏洞和更新,Linux凭借其强大的权限管理机制、丰富的安全工具和社区的快速响应,为用户提供了更高的安全保障

         2.高性能与资源效率:Linux系统能够高效利用硬件资源,尤其是在处理多任务和高负载环境时表现出色

        这使得Linux成为服务器和云计算平台的理想选择,能够支持大规模并发访问,同时保持低延迟和高吞吐量

         3.开源生态与兼容性:Linux拥有丰富的开源软件库,涵盖了从数据库到Web服务器,从开发工具到图形界面的各种应用

        此外,Linux对多种硬件平台有着良好的支持,从个人电脑到超级计算机,从嵌入式设备到智能手机,Linux都能找到适合自己的位置

         4.社区支持与持续创新:Linux的成功很大程度上归功于其活跃的社区

        这个由全球开发者、系统管理员、用户和爱好者组成的网络,不断推动着Linux的发展,无论是新功能的引入还是旧问题的解决,都能在社区中找到答案或支持

         三、Linux Realm的实践应用 1.服务器与云计算:Linux是Web服务器、数据库服务器和邮件服务器的首选操作系统

        许多知名网站和云服务提供商都运行在Linux平台上,如Google、Facebook和Amazon

        Linux的稳定性和高效性,使得它成为处理大量数据和提供高可用服务的理想选择

         2.物联网(IoT):随着物联网技术的快速发展,Linux在嵌入式系统中的应用日益广泛

        例如,Android操作系统(基于Linux内核)已成为智能手机和平板电脑的主流平台

        此外,Linux还支持众多智能家居设备、工业控制系统和自动驾驶汽车等,展现了其在物联网领域的强大潜力

         3.开发与编程:Linux为开发者提供了一个强大的工作环境,包括丰富的开发工具、调试器和版本控制系统

        许多编程语言,如Python、Java、C/C++等,在Linux上都有出色的支持

        此外,Linux还是开源软件开发的摇篮,GitHub等代码托管平台上的大量项目都基于Linux

         4.教育与科研:Linux的开源特性使其成为教育和科研领域的宝贵资源

        学生和研究人员可以通过研究Linux内核和开源项目,深入了解操作系统原理、计算机网络、系统安全等领域的知识,同时,Linux也为高性能计算和大数据分析提供了强大的支持

         四、如何在Linux Realm中精进技能 1.掌握基础命令与文件系统:熟悉Linux的基本命令,如ls、cd、cp、mv、rm等,以及文件系统结构,是入门Linux的第一步

        通过实践这些命令,可以加深对Linux工作原理的理解

         2.学习Shell脚本编程:Shell脚本是Linux自动化和日常管理的强大工具

        掌握Bash或其他Shell(如Zsh)的基本语法和常用命令,能够显著提高工作效率

         3.深入Linux内核与系统管理:理解Linux内核的工作原理,